Trump tells NBC News that Iran has 21% to 22% of its missiles left
June 5 (Reuters) - U.S. President Donald Trump said Iran still had 21% to 22% of its missiles left, according to an interview with NBC News' 'Meet the Press' on Friday.
"They have some missiles, they have some drones. I would say percentage wise, maybe 21-22% of their missiles. It's a lot of missiles, but it's not what it was when we first attacked," Trump was quoted as saying.
